Customizable 3D-Printed (Co-)Cultivation Systems for In Vitro Study of Angiogenesis

Due to the ever-increasing resolution of 3D printing technology, additive manufacturing is now even used to produce complex devices for laboratory applications. Personalized experimental devices or entire cultivation systems of almost unlimited complexity can potentially be manufactured within hours...
